Overview

Grounding clips are essential components in electrical systems, providing a reliable connection between equipment and earth ground. They are widely used in industrial control panels, telecommunications, and building wiring to prevent electrical shocks and reduce electromagnetic interference. These clips are designed for quick installation without specialized tools, often featuring a spring mechanism or set screw to maintain constant pressure on the grounding conductor. Their compact size allows integration into tight spaces while meeting international safety standards.

Structure and Working Principle

A typical grounding clip consists of a metal body with a clamping mechanism and a contact point for the grounding wire. The spring-loaded design ensures continuous pressure on the conductor, maintaining low electrical resistance even under vibration or thermal expansion. The working principle relies on creating a low-impedance path to earth. When properly installed, fault currents are safely diverted through the clip to the grounding system, triggering protective devices while preventing dangerous voltage buildup on equipment enclosures.

Key Features

Modern grounding clips offer corrosion resistance through materials like tinned copper or stainless steel, crucial for outdoor or humid environments. Many designs incorporate serrated teeth or knurled surfaces to penetrate oxidation layers on contact surfaces. High-quality variants feature dual-rated insulation (e.g., UL 94V-0) for use in live panel applications. Some industrial-grade clips include visual indicators (colored markers) for quick inspection of proper installation during maintenance checks.

Application Areas

Primary applications include electrical panel manufacturing, where they ground door hinges and removable panels per NEC requirements. In telecom installations, they bond cable shields to racks in data centers. Renewable energy systems use specialized clips for solar panel mounting frames, while automotive applications employ them for chassis grounding. Explosion-proof versions are available for hazardous locations like oil refineries.

Maintenance and Precautions

Inspect clips annually for signs of corrosion or loosening, especially in high-vibration environments. Apply antioxidant compound if recommended by the manufacturer for aluminum-to-copper interfaces. Never install on painted or anodized surfaces without proper surface preparation. Ensure the clip's current rating exceeds the system's potential fault current, particularly in high-power applications. Use only with compatible conductor types and sizes as specified in the product datasheet.

B2B Procurement Guide

Bulk purchasers should verify certifications like UL 467 or IEC 60079 for hazardous area compliance. Request salt spray test reports (e.g., ASTM B117) for marine applications. Consider automated feeding compatibility for assembly lines—some designs feature tape-and-reel packaging. Minimum order quantities typically start at 1,000 pieces, with lead times of 2-6 weeks for custom finishes or materials. Sample testing is recommended before large orders.
